Notice of Examination for Blue Island Firefighter/Paramedic
The Civil Service Commission in the City of Blue Island, IL will conduct an examination for the purpose of providing an eligibility list of persons qualified to be appointed to the position of Firefighter/Paramedic.
Testing Procedures:
The testing procedure includes:
Mandatory orientation
Written component
Subjective component
Psychological examination
Polygraph examination
Medical examination
Drug screen
Background examination
Fingerprinting

The written examination component will precede all other examination components. You must attain a score on the written test at or above seventy (70%) percent in order to qualify to take the remaining examination components. All components of the testing process will be conducted on dates and times to be determined after a preliminary eligibility register has been posted for those applicants who have passed the written examination with a score at or above seventy (70%) percent.
